COMPLETE AND INCOMPLETE FUSION IN THE SI-28+C-12, C-13 REACTIONS AROUND 5 MEV NUCLEON

Abstract

Velocity spectra, angular, and mass distributions of the evaporation residues produced in the reaction Si-28+C-12 at E(Si-28) = 104, 115, and 154 MeV have been measured in the angular range 2.5-degrees less-than-or-equal-to curly theta(L) less-than-or-equal-to 14-degrees. The results show for all the studied bombarding energies the presence of small contributions of incomplete fusion reactions. These small incomplete fusion components present in the evaporation-residue cross sections appear to be due to a cluster transfer reaction mechanism. Similar results have been obtained bombarding a C-13 target. The obtained results are compared with earlier measurements and the predictions of some existing models.
